The secret life of flies talk


15 August 2019 20:15 - 21:15

Location: Bristol Museum and Art Gallery, Queens Rd, Bristol, BS8 1RL, UK

Event description

Carriers of disease, spreaders of plagues, and spoilers of food - there is nothing to like, right?

Dr Erica McAlister, Senior Curator at the Natural History Museum and President of the AES, aims to dispel these myths and introduce us to the crazy world of the fly.

Fall in love with flies and find out why insects are so crucial to our ecosystems. The talk will be based on stories from Dr McAlister's book, The Secret Life of Flies.
